Bulletin 208, Cucumber Diseases in Florida DIFFERENT AMOUNTS OF 4-4-50 BORDEAUX MIX- TURE: In making 50 gallons of the mixture, use 4 gallons of stock A, diluted to 25 gal- lons, and 4 gallons of stock B, diluted to 25 gallons. Run both of these into the sprayer at the same time with the agitator going. To make 100 gallons of spray, use 8 gallons of stock A, diluted to 50 gallons, and 8 gallons of stock B, diluted to 50 gallons. Mix as above. To make 200 gallons of spray, use 16 gallons of stock A, diluted to 100 gal- lons, and 16 gallons of stock B, diluted to 100 gallons. Mix as above. THOROUGHNESS IN SPRAYING NECESSARY Spraying must be done thoroughly to be a paying proposition. The tank pressure should not be below 100 pounds. The plants must be covered completely so that the spores of the fungi will be killed. The spray should be applied often enough to keep the growing plants well protected. This usually calls for an appli- cation every week. Spraying should begin as soon as the plants are well up and it should be continued methodically until the crop is gathered. Some variation in exact time of application usually occurs, depending upon the development of the plants and also upon the general absence or occurrence of specific diseases.
